Between 802.11 Encrypted Data Packets to/from the client on the old and new AP.The following are common methods used to calculate the duration required for a client to roam from one AP to another AP: Different methods of measurement may be applicable in different scenarios, but what is important is to maintain consistency in approach in order to establish a baseline in performance and be able to accurately compare results to one another. Variations exist because organizations, wireless professionals, and software tools have different views on what constitutes a completed roam (from beginning to end). There are several different methods by which we can actually measure the roaming event.
